How To Write A Book and Get Published (San Dieguito Adult School, Encinitas)
18 Jun 2009 at 1:34pm
There is a writer in all of us. In this class discussion/presentation, published author Antonio F. Vianna helps you understand what it takes to be a writer and how you can be one too. Although the focus is on fictional works, the process is the same for non-fictional as well. Vianna has both fiction and non-fiction published works. He takes you through the five steps of writing: planning, organizing, writing the draft, revising and editing, and submitting/publishing.
